Meeting notes — facilities, Bramley House office.

The old safe lock in the manager's office failed its last service check. A replacement has been ordered from Corbett Safes and should arrive Thursday via their approved courier. The office manager will sign for it personally; reception must not accept the package. On arrival, the courier is to carry out the step below.

drop instructions, bagug-yawep: the gorael novdor courier leaves the fraax ledger at gate 7160 under passcode 348527

14:22 — On-call confirmed that the intermittent resolution failures for the Hollowfen checkout service traced to a stale negative cache entry on two resolver nodes in the Drayle region. The nodes had missed a zone refresh during the earlier maintenance window, so roughly one in five lookups returned NXDOMAIN. Both nodes were flushed and removed from rotation pending audit; no evidence of tampering was found. The resolver build running at the time of the incident is identified by the token below.

session token of kaguf-hawef = htk9_c994e75c3

**Capacity note — Vellastra dispatch simulator.** For the eng sync: simulating the 40-car Marrowgate tower at 10x speed saturates one worker at roughly 9k rider events/sec, so we'll shard by bank rather than by floor. Memory stays flat if the event ring is sized correctly. The knobs we propose locking in are these.

tuning table, hahof-tafop:
RATE_LIMITS = {
    "ulaix": 10,
    "wenath": 1,
}

## Tuning the Assignment Heuristic

Welcome aboard. Ferrowheel's driver-assignment heuristic scores each candidate driver using weighted distance, idle time, and acceptance history. The weights were calibrated against six months of dispatch logs from the Calverton pilot, so please do not adjust them casually — small changes ripple into fairness metrics that the ops team tracks weekly. If you must experiment, do so behind the `heuristic_shadow` flag and compare against baseline runs. The current calibrated constants are as follows.

tuning table, kawep-tawif:
CAPS = {
    "olidor": 80,
    "belion": 7,
    "quenys": 225,
    "druox": 839,
    "fraath": 482,
}